A., Creighton University, 1966 A MASTER'S THESIS submitted in partial fulfillment of the requirements for the degree MASTER OF SCIENCE Department of Journalism KANSAS STATS UNIVERSITY Manhattan, Kansas 1963 Approved by: otMz&^iL^^j Major Professor . ri ii H3</£ c x FOREWORD Educational television (ETV) has been in various ctaten of development in the state of Kansas for many years. The state 'e two largest schools (Kansas University at Lawrence and Kansas State University at Manhattan) tried unsuccessfully for ~^ny years to gain legislative funds to start a state-wide ETV net- work. This thesis is the story of efforts for a thirty-six yeai period to establish educational television in a state that is now surrounded by large state-wide ETV systems. The efforts of the state schools failed in the Legislature, and Washburn Uni- versity (a small municipal university in Topeka , Kansas) even- tually becaae the operator of the only Kansas ETV station broadcasting in June, 1°68. This study is significant because of the existence of elaborate ETV stations and micro-wave systems in bordering states.     Advertising Competition in the Free-to-Air TV Broadcasting Industry ∗ Marc Ivaldiy Jiekai Zhangz This version: April, 2018 Abstract This paper empirically investigates the advertising competition in the free-broadcast TV industry within a two-sided market framework. A structural model of oligopoly competition is fitted to a unique dataset on the French broadcast television market, allowing us to exhibit the significance and the magnitude of the network externalities between TV viewers and advertisers and to confirm the two-sidedness nature of this industry. After having validated the conjecture that the competition in the TV adver- tising market is of the Cournot type, we provide empirical evidence that the price-cost margin, which does not account for the feedback loops between the two sides of a market, is not a proper indicator of market power of firms operating in two-sided mar- kets. Finally, we conduct counterfactual simulations of a merger in French TV market approved by the competition authority under the behavioral remedy which consists in maintaining independent the advertising sales house of the merged TV channels. We show that the behavioral remedy was unnecessary, due to the two-sidedness nature of the market.
